The top 20 TV series on Xfinity On Demand for the week of September 14 – September 20 were:

  1. Boardwalk Empire, HBO
  2. Sons of Anarchy, FX
  3. Red Band Society (premiere), FOX
  4. Love & Hip Hop Hollywood (premiere), VH1
  5. The Strain, FX
  6. Dancing with the Stars (premiere), ABC
  7. Teen Mom 2, MTV
  8. Dance Moms, Lifetime
  9. Outlander, STARZ
  10. Under the Dome, CBS
  11. Finding Carter (finale), MTV
  12. Ray Donovan, Showtime
  13. The Mysteries of Laura (premiere), NBC
  14. Big Brother (Sunday), CBS
  15. The Roosevelts: An Intimate History (premiere), PBS
  16. Bring It!, Lifetime
  17. Hell on Wheels, AMC
  18. Project Runway, Lifetime
  19. Extant (finale), CBS
  20. Big Brother (Wednesday), CBS

With more than 400 million views each month, Xfinity On Demand is one of the most viewed platforms for time-shifting on TV. It includes more than 55,000 choices, including a growing collection of current season TV shows and hit movies, many now available to own and access anytime.

Ranking is based on the total Xfinity On Demand views on the TV within seven days of a show’s original live airing. Shows marked with an (*) indicate it premiered on Xfinity On Demand in advance of the live airing. The above list is inclusive of all in-season programming across broadcast, cable and premium networks. Views of most broadcast and cable programming within the first three days are included in Nielsen L+3 ratings.
